Financial Analysis Solvency Tools (E) Working Group

2025 Membership (PDF)

2026 Proposed Charges

  1. The Financial Analysis Solvency Tools (E) Working Group will:
    1. Provide ongoing maintenance and enhancements to the Financial Analysis Handbook and related applications for changes to the ÐÓ°ÉÊÓÆµ annual/quarterly financial statement blanks, for input from other regulators, and for the work of, or referrals from, other ÐÓ°ÉÊÓÆµ committees, task forces, and working groups to develop enhancements to risk-focused analysis and monitoring of the financial condition of insurance companies and groups.
    2. Provide ongoing development maintenance and enhancements to the automated financial solvency tools developed to assist in conducting risk-focused analysis& and monitoring the financial condition of insurance companies and groups. Prioritize and perform analysis to ensure that the tools remain reliable and accurate.
    3. Coordinate with the Financial Examiners Handbook (E) Technical Group and the Risk-Focused Surveillance (E) Working Group, as appropriate, to develop and maintain guidance in order to provide effective solvency monitoring.
